At Comic Con Chris Weitz director of Twilight New Moon revealed that he nearly passed on the project. DreadCentral quotes him as saying;
"Everything happened so suddenly," explained Weitz on Thursday during Comic-Con. "I had ten days to decide whether or not I thought I could do it, so I went and watched the first film. It was because of the cast that I decided I wanted to do New Moon. It's exciting for me as a director to work with a cast of really talented young actors."
From the press conference we also have a quote from Robert Pattinson on how the film has changed from the original Twilight;
...it wasn't just the director that made this one different. It was so different as well because we kind of knew what type of animal that we were dealing more. I was much more of a supporting role in this one. I started three weeks after they started shooting and I did a lot of my first scenes doing the apparition scenes. That's a lot of me doing maybe one word. It was actually one of the most relaxing jobs that I've ever done. Chris has a really peaceful presence and I got on really well with him. I had a pretty much stress free job for three months. It was great for me. All the pressure was on Taylor [laughs].
